Perfectly bite-sized and delicious, these Prosciutto Potato Skewers have the perfect balance of sweet and savory, thanks to some cherry goat cheese.
Share:
Ingredients
- 1 package Little Potato Company Savory Herb Microwave Ready Creamer potatoes you will use ½ package
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 ounces goat cheese softened
- 2 teaspoons cherry preserves
- 3 ½ ounces prosciutto slices cut in half crosswise
Special Equipment:
- 14 appetizer skewers
Instructions
- Cook the Creamer potatoes according to package directions. Stir in the olive oil and contents of the seasoning packet. Choose 14 potatoes to use and set aside the rest of the potatoes for another use.
- In a small bowl, stir together the goat cheese and cherry preserves.
- Spread ½ teaspoon of the goat cheese mixture in the middle of a prosciutto slice. Place a potato on top of the goat cheese. Wrap the prosciutto around the potato and secure with a toothpick.
- Repeat with the remaining ingredients. Serve.
